New Book ‘The Impolite Canadian’ Advocates For Canada To Actively Shape Its Interests In a Competitive Global Landscape

Kumaran Nadesan’s “The Impolite Canadian” challenges Canadians to take bold risks, speak up for what they believe is right, and cultivate ambition as a culture.

NEW YORK, NY, UNITED STATES, June 9, 2026 /EINPresswire.com/ — Canada-based CEO and former public servant Kumaran Nadesan challenges his polite but passive country to be more assertive and competitive in “The Impolite Canadian: Why Playing Nice Is Costing Us the Future.” Published by Forbes Books, it is available at major book retailers nationwide.
